Making it one flavorful drop of …Most cough drops contain sugar, menthol, eucalyptus oil, colors, and flavors—all ingredients that may cause gastrointestinal upset. In addition, it's important to consider other ingredients that can create more serious consequences. Xylitol, Benzocaine Dangers. It's becoming more and more common for manufacturers to include xylitol in cough ...

Made with soothing menthol to help relieve coughs - plus green tea, Echinacea extracts, and Ricola’s ...What can happen if my child eats cough drops containing pectin? Pectin is found in many different fruits such as apples and oranges. It’s also a common cooking substance used to make jams and jellies. Pectin is used in cough drops to coat the throat’s lining and lower irritation.
